These bundles are getting ridiculous. Games going into them a month after release is bad enough, but a game debuting as pay-what-you-want, while having taken full-price preorders for at least 20 days prior to release, that's a certain way to alienate the most loyal and supportive customers, the ones that rushed to pre-order.

I simply don't understand why a developer would depreciate their game so much on release, unless they have zero faith in its quality and are afraid that once reviews hit the web, they won't be able to give it away even for free.

GOG have stated that they plan to compensate people who pre-ordered the game somehow, but have not yet figured out exactly how. Apparently this came as quite a shock to them as well, and people who pre-ordered the game were directing some of their ire towards GOG. 

The whole problem with indie bundles right now is that as long as a game gets even mildly successful on the major outlets, you will probably see it in a bundle after just a short while. Selling slightly older games at a discount price is not something I have a problem with, and it means that games that are past their prime can generate some extra income, but if they keep selling new games in bundles, without a good reason to do so (like say the Voxatron alpha bundle, which was used to alpha fund the game), people will just stop buying new indie titles.

People like to be able to blame "something". There is a reason why weathermen receive threatening leathers from time to time, when the weather turns bad on an "important" day. 

Also, GOG wants to make sure that people are still willing to pre-order games through them. As they just started to do this, they need to generate some goodwill, or otherwise people might decide that it is not worth the risk. Giving away The Witcher for free might be a bit beyond the call of duty from GOG's side, but if it ensures that people still trust them enough to buy new releases, then it will probably have been worth it. And all it costs them is a few potential sales of The Witcher.

Also, GOG is having something called Battle of the Games, where a different pair of games is matched up against each other every day for 17 days, and GOG customers vote for their favorite. The winning game is marked at 60% off the next day, the loser at 40% off.
